Chinese vegetable industry has been expanding to a rather large extent and it goes on increasing, which forces it very urgent to explore the international market of Chinese vegetable. As a result promoting its competitiveness to cope with hot international competition and possess more and more foreign market has turned out to be an emergency for the Chinese vegetable industry. First of all it is necessary to find out how competitive Chinese vegetable is. The dissertation tries applying competitiveness theory as well as comparativeness theory to the positive study. Based on industrial competitiveness theory of Michael E Porter and the character of vegetable industry itself, the dissertation chooses the exporting competitiveness as the main content of research. By means of a series of indexes calculated by export data, the dissertation values the exporting competitiveness of Chinese vegetable as a whole and of its main varieties. Then on the base of Porter's theory the dissertation establishes a diamond model of Chinese vegetable and analyzees the advantageous and disadvantageous factors in forming competitiveness. At the same time the objective export markets for Chinese vegetable products are probed. After finding out how to improve the competitiveness and where to expand the market the dissertation comes to its conclusion of some pertinent suggestions.
